Comprehending Foggy Windows
Foggy windows happen when wetness builds up in between the panes of a double or triple-glazed window. This wetness can lead to condensation, which not only obscures visibility but also suggests a failure in the window's seal. The seal is vital for keeping the insulating homes of the window, and its failure can result in increased energy costs and discomfort due to drafts.

Reasons For Foggy Windows
Seal Failure: The most typical cause of foggy windows is a failed seal. Gradually, the seal that keeps the space in between the panes airtight can degrade due to exposure to wetness, temperature level changes, and UV radiation.
Production Defects: Sometimes, foggy windows are the outcome of producing defects. If the seal was not correctly used during the production procedure, it can fail prematurely.
Improper Installation: Incorrect setup can also cause seal failure. If the window was not set up appropriately, it can permit moisture to penetrate the space in between the panes.
Age: Older windows are more vulnerable to fogging due to the natural aging procedure of the materials utilized in their construction.
Symptoms of Foggy Windows
- Visible Condensation: The most obvious sign is the presence of condensation in between the panes, which can appear as a foggy or milky movie.
- Water Stains: Over time, the condensation can cause water spots on the window frame.
- Mold and Mildew: In extreme cases, the wetness can promote the growth of mold and mildew, which can be a health danger.
Steps to Address Foggy Windows
Evaluation: The initial step is to assess the degree of the damage. If the fogging is restricted to one or two windows, it may be more economical to repair them. Nevertheless, if multiple windows are impacted, replacement may be necessary.
Speak with a Professional: It is advisable to consult a professional window repair service in Bedford. They can provide an extensive assessment and advise the best strategy.
Repair Options:
- Re-Sealing: In some cases, the window can be re-sealed to restore its airtightness. This includes removing the existing seal and using a new one.
- Desiccant Replacement: Another alternative is to replace the desiccant, a product that soaks up wetness, which can help in reducing condensation.
- Window Replacement: If the damage is comprehensive, replacing the whole casement Window Repair Bedford may be the best service. Modern windows are more energy-efficient and can considerably minimize energy costs.
Preventive Measures:
- Regular Maintenance: Regularly check your windows for indications of damage and address any issues without delay.
- Proper Ventilation: Ensure that your home is well-ventilated to decrease humidity levels, which can assist prevent condensation.
- Use of Dehumidifiers: In locations with high humidity, using a dehumidifier can assist control moisture levels and avoid fogging.
FAQs
Q: Can I repair a foggy window myself?A: While some minor repairs can be tried, such as re-sealing, it is typically advised to speak with a professional for a comprehensive and lasting solution. DIY repairs can typically be ineffective and may void any existing service warranties.
Q: How much does it cost to repair a foggy window?A: The expense of fixing a foggy window can differ depending on the degree of the damage and the approach of repair. Re-sealing can cost between ₤ 50 and ₤ 150, while window replacement can vary from ₤ 200 to ₤ 500 per window.
Q: Will insurance coverage cover the cost of repairing a foggy window?A: Home insurance plan normally do not cover the expense of repairing foggy windows, as it is considered an upkeep concern. Nevertheless, it is always a good concept to check your policy or speak with your insurance coverage supplier.
Q: How long does it take to repair a foggy Window Refurbishment Bedford?A: The time needed to repair a foggy Window Defogging Bedford can vary. Re-sealing and desiccant replacement can generally be finished within a day, while window replacement may take a few days, depending on the availability of the brand-new window.
Q: Are foggy windows a sign of a bigger issue?A: While foggy windows are primarily an outcome of seal failure, they can suggest underlying concerns such as bad setup or production flaws. It is crucial to deal with these problems to prevent additional damage and make sure the longevity of your windows.
